Visión general

Cursor es un editor de código centrado en la IA construido sobre la base de Visual Studio Code (VS Code), integrando modelos de IA avanzados como GPT-4 y Claude directamente en el flujo de trabajo de desarrollo. Destaca las interacciones en lenguaje natural para generar, editar y depurar código, permitiendo a los desarrolladores realizar tareas complejas, como modificaciones de código multilínea, usando simples indicaciones. Cursor se posiciona como una herramienta para desarrolladores que desean una experiencia nativa de IA sin abandonar su entorno de editor familiar.

Codeium es un asistente de codificación de IA gratuito diseñado para integrarse de manera sencilla en 40+ IDE y editores de código. Se centra en la finalización de código, asistencia basada en chat y búsqueda de código en 70+ lenguajes de programación. A diferencia de Cursor, Codeium funciona como un complemento independiente o extensión, ofreciendo funcionalidad ligera para tareas rápidas como la autocompletación y consultas contextuales. Su enfoque en la compatibilidad amplia con IDE y su asequibilidad lo convierte en una opción popular para desarrolladores que buscan una solución versátil y de bajo costo.

Diferencias clave

  • Funcionalidad principal: Cursor es un editor de código completo con modelos de IA integrados, mientras que Codeium es un complemento de asistente de IA que se integra en editores existentes. Cursor reemplaza o mejora la experiencia del editor, mientras que Codeium la complementa con herramientas adicionales.
  • Integración de modelos de IA: Cursor utiliza los modelos GPT-4 y Claude para un razonamiento avanzado, mientras que Codeium se basa en sus propios modelos entrenados optimizados para la finalización y búsqueda de código. La superioridad de GPT-4 en la comprensión del lenguaje natural da a Cursor una ventaja al manejar tareas complejas con contexto rico.
  • Generación de código vs. Finalización: Cursor permite generar y editar código multilínea mediante indicaciones en lenguaje natural, ideal para reescribir o reestructurar código. Codeium se destaca en la finalización automática de líneas de código basada en contexto, lo que lo hace eficiente para el desarrollo incremental, pero menos adecuado para ediciones a gran escala.
  • Compatibilidad con IDE: Cursor es un editor independiente basado en VS Code, lo que limita su uso a los entornos donde está instalado. Codeium, sin embargo, funciona en 40+ IDE (por ejemplo, VS Code, IntelliJ, Sublime Text), ofreciendo mayor flexibilidad para desarrolladores que usan herramientas diversas.
  • Capacidades de la versión gratuita: La versión gratuita de Cursor ofrece acceso limitado a las funciones de IA, mientras que el plan pagado desbloquea los modelos Claude y capacidades empresariales. La versión gratuita de Codeium incluye todas las características principales, lo que lo hace más accesible para usuarios casuales o con presupuestos ajustados.
  • Características empresariales: Cursor ofrece planes empresariales con modelos de IA personalizados y herramientas de colaboración en equipo, mientras que la versión empresarial de Codeium se centra en escalabilidad y seguridad para organizaciones. Ambos atienden a equipos, pero priorizan casos de uso diferentes.

Comparación de precios

Cursor y Codeium adoptan estrategias de precios distintas. Cursor ofrece una versión gratuita con funciones de IA básicas, un plan de $20/mes para desarrolladores que necesitan acceso al modelo Claude y herramientas de edición avanzadas, y un plan empresarial personalizado para equipos. Codeium, por otro lado, proporciona una versión gratuita completa con todas las características principales, un plan de $15/mes para capacidades premium como búsqueda de código ilimitada, y una opción